RAD-Protection-MIB Table View
Table-centric layout grouping table, row, and column objects.
Tables
6
Rows
6
Columns
32
protectGroupTable
table.1.3.6.1.4.1.164.6.2.72.1
·
1 row entry
·
13 columns
This object defines the protection group table.
This is an entry of the protectGroupTable.
Indexes
protectGroupClass protectGroupIdx
| Column | Syntax | OID | ||||||||||||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
|
protectGroupClass
This index defines protection group type.
|
RAD-TCProtectClassType Textual Convention: RAD-TCProtectClassType EnumerationType Values:
|
.1.3.6.1.4.1.164.6.2.72.1.1.1 |
||||||||||||||||||||
|
protectGroupIdx
This index defines the protection group number.
|
SNMPv2-SMIUnsigned32 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.1.1.2 |
||||||||||||||||||||
|
protectGroupRowStatus
Table row status. It is based on the standard RowStatus
definition of RFC2579. |
SNMPv2-TCRowStatusr/w Textual Convention: SNMPv2-TCRowStatus EnumerationType Values:
|
.1.3.6.1.4.1.164.6.2.72.1.1.3 |
||||||||||||||||||||
|
protectGroupName
This object defines the protection group name.
|
SNMP-FRAMEWORK-MIBSnmpAdminStringr/w Textual Convention: SNMP-FRAMEWORK-MIBSnmpAdminString OctetStringType Constraints: range: 0..255 |
.1.3.6.1.4.1.164.6.2.72.1.1.4 |
||||||||||||||||||||
|
protectGroupMode
This object defines mode of protection that the group uses.
TDM PW protection uses 2 modes: 1. Independent - PW endpoint nodes independently select which PW they intend to make active and which PW the… |
Enumerationr/w Enumerated Values:
|
.1.3.6.1.4.1.164.6.2.72.1.1.5 |
||||||||||||||||||||
|
protectGroupRevertMode
The revertive mode of the specific protection group type.
nonRevertive Traffic remains on the protection until another switch request is received. revertive Wh… |
Enumerationr/w Enumerated Values:
|
.1.3.6.1.4.1.164.6.2.72.1.1.6 |
||||||||||||||||||||
|
protectGroupWaitToRestore
This object defines traffic recovery time (in seconds)
to the entry after its recovery. |
secondsUnsigned32r/w Constraints: range: 0-720 |
.1.3.6.1.4.1.164.6.2.72.1.1.7 |
||||||||||||||||||||
|
protectGroupCmd
This object defines commands that the protection group
should perform. The object should be created with 'none' value by default. After a specific set command the agent shall copy the command to protectGroupLastCmd obj… |
RAD-TCProtectGroupCmdTyper/w Textual Convention: RAD-TCProtectGroupCmdType EnumerationType Values:
|
.1.3.6.1.4.1.164.6.2.72.1.1.8 |
||||||||||||||||||||
|
protectGroupLastCmd
This object contains the last command that the protection
group was requested to perform. See description on protectGroupCmd object. |
RAD-TCProtectGroupCmdType Textual Convention: RAD-TCProtectGroupCmdType EnumerationType Values:
|
.1.3.6.1.4.1.164.6.2.72.1.1.9 |
||||||||||||||||||||
|
protectGroupLastSwitchTime
This object specifies the last protection switch date and
time. The object is read-only and should be updated by the agent on each occurence of a protection switch. |
SNMPv2-TCDateAndTime Textual Convention: SNMPv2-TCDateAndTime OctetStringType Constraints: range: 8range: 11 |
.1.3.6.1.4.1.164.6.2.72.1.1.10 |
||||||||||||||||||||
|
protectGroupLastSwitchReason
This object specifies the last protection switch reason.
Agent should update the object upon each protection switch. |
RAD-TCProtectLastSwitchReasonType Textual Convention: RAD-TCProtectLastSwitchReasonType EnumerationType Values:
|
.1.3.6.1.4.1.164.6.2.72.1.1.11 |
||||||||||||||||||||
|
protectGroupSwitchReason
Reason of the EPS protection configuration mismatch.
|
Enumeration Enumerated Values:
|
.1.3.6.1.4.1.164.6.2.72.1.1.12 |
||||||||||||||||||||
|
protectGroupDownDuration
This objects defines the duration time in seconds
upon flip. |
SNMPv2-SMIUnsigned32r/w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.1.1.13 |
protectMemberTable
table.1.3.6.1.4.1.164.6.2.72.2
·
1 row entry
·
5 columns
The table defines members associated with certain protection group. It uses the same indices as protectGroupTable and an additional per member index.
This is an entry of the protectMemberEntry.
Indexes
protectGroupClass protectGroupIdx protectMemberNumber
| Column | Syntax | OID | ||||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
|
protectMemberNumber
Number of protection member in the protection group.
In the revertive mode this object defines Protection and Working functionality: 0 - Protection 1 or higher - Working. |
SNMPv2-SMIUnsigned32 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.2.1.1 |
||||||||||||
|
protectMemberRowStatus
This object enables creation and deletion of entries in the
protectMemberEntry and handling the row status according to RFC2579. |
SNMPv2-TCRowStatusr/w Textual Convention: SNMPv2-TCRowStatus EnumerationType Values:
|
.1.3.6.1.4.1.164.6.2.72.2.1.2 |
||||||||||||
|
protectMemberId
This object indicates the logical or physical entity of the
protection group member.This object may be used as the entity's ifIndex. |
SNMPv2-SMIUnsigned32r/w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.2.1.3 |
||||||||||||
|
protectMemberState
This object indicates the state of the protection member.
|
RAD-TCProtectionStateType Textual Convention: RAD-TCProtectionStateType EnumerationType Values:
|
.1.3.6.1.4.1.164.6.2.72.2.1.4 |
||||||||||||
|
protectMemberIsProtected
This object contains 'yes' value when it is actually
protected and 'no' if it isn't. Activate of the protection if required is possible when the primary object belongs to the Protection Group, the operational status of … |
Enumeration Enumerated Values:
|
.1.3.6.1.4.1.164.6.2.72.2.1.5 |
protectInverseMapTable
table.1.3.6.1.4.1.164.6.2.72.3
·
1 row entry
·
4 columns
This table contains objects of protectGroupTable and protectMemberTable. The purpose of this table is to obtain the protection Group and protection member information of a specific logical or physical entity. The Agent should create this table.
This object defines an entry of the protectInverseMapTable.
Indexes
protectInverseMapGroupClass protectInverseMapMemberId
| Column | Syntax | OID | ||||||||||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
|
protectInverseMapGroupClass
This object defines protection group type as an index of
the protectInverseMapTable. It should be equal to protectGroupClass of ProtectGroupEntry. |
RAD-TCProtectClassType Textual Convention: RAD-TCProtectClassType EnumerationType Values:
|
.1.3.6.1.4.1.164.6.2.72.3.1.1 |
||||||||||||||||||
|
protectInverseMapMemberId
This object defines index of the protectInverseMapTable.
The protectInverseMapMemberId should be equal to protectMemberId of ProtectMemberEntry. |
SNMPv2-SMIUnsigned32 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.3.1.2 |
||||||||||||||||||
|
protectInverseMapGroupIdx
This object defines protection group index within
protectInverseMapTable. It should be equal to protectGroupIdx of ProtectGroupEntry. |
SNMPv2-SMIUnsigned32 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.3.1.3 |
||||||||||||||||||
|
protectInverseMapMemberNumber
This object defines Member Number of the protection Group
within the protectInverseMapTable. It should be equal to protectMemberNumber of ProtectMemberEntry. |
SNMPv2-SMIUnsigned32 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.3.1.4 |
protectEpsGroupTable
table.1.3.6.1.4.1.164.6.2.72.4
·
1 row entry
·
3 columns
This table defines Ethernet Protection Switching (G.8031) specific configuration parameters. The table augments the Protection Group configuration.
This object defines an augmentation of the Protection Group
table for EPS.
table for EPS.
Indexes
No indexes recorded
| Column | Syntax | OID | ||||
|---|---|---|---|---|---|---|
|
protectEpsGroupUseAps
This object defines whether APS protocol is used for EPS
protection. |
Enumerationr/w Enumerated Values:
|
.1.3.6.1.4.1.164.6.2.72.4.1.1 |
||||
|
protectEpsGroupMaster
This object determines Master-Slave configuration of the EPS
protection groups. Each group may play Master Group or Slave Group role. Activation of the EPS protection in a Master Group causes activation of the EPS prot… |
SNMPv2-SMIUnsigned32r/w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.4.1.2 |
||||
|
protectEpsGroupSwitchDirection
This object specifies Protection group switch direction
policy. With bidirectional switching, an attempt is made to coordinate the two directions, even for a unidirectional failure. With un… |
Enumerationr/w Enumerated Values:
|
.1.3.6.1.4.1.164.6.2.72.4.1.3 |
protectEpsMemberTable
table.1.3.6.1.4.1.164.6.2.72.5
·
1 row entry
·
4 columns
This table adds Ethernet Protection Switching (G.8031) definition to the Protection Member table.
This object defines a protectMemberEntry augmentation
defining set of G.8031 using the protection OAM CFM codes.
defining set of G.8031 using the protection OAM CFM codes.
Indexes
No indexes recorded
| Column | Syntax | OID |
|---|---|---|
|
protectEpsOamCfmMdId
This object defines MD ID code (Maintenance Domain ID) of
G.8031 protection according to OAM CFM definitions. |
SNMPv2-SMIUnsigned32r/w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.5.1.1 |
|
protectEpsOamCfmMaId
This object defines MA ID code (Maintenance Association ID)
of G.8031 protection according to OAM CFM definitions. |
SNMPv2-SMIUnsigned32r/w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.5.1.2 |
|
protectEpsOamCfmMepId
This object defines MEP ID code (Maintenance End Point ID)
of G.8031 protection according to OAM CFM definitions. |
Unsigned32r/w Constraints: range: 0-8191 |
.1.3.6.1.4.1.164.6.2.72.5.1.3 |
|
protectEpsIfIndex
This object defines the operational status of the port
as the trigger for the protection (instead of the MEP). |
SNMPv2-SMIUnsigned32r/w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.5.1.4 |
protectEpsMasterMapTable
table.1.3.6.1.4.1.164.6.2.72.6
·
1 row entry
·
3 columns
This table depicts bounding between EPS Protection groups. Each Master group should be bound with at least one Slave group. The table should not include groups that are defined 'Master group', but are not bound with any Slave group. The Agent is responsible to create this table according to the protectEpsGroupMaster of the protectEpsGroupEntry.
This object defines an entry of the
protectEpsMasterMapTable. It defines the bounding between
Master Groups and their respective Slave Groups.
protectEpsMasterMapTable. It defines the bounding between
Master Groups and their respective Slave Groups.
Indexes
protectEpsMasterMapMasterIdx protectEpsMasterMapSlaveIdx
| Column | Syntax | OID |
|---|---|---|
|
protectEpsMasterMapMasterIdx
This index defines the EPS Master group.
It is equal to the protectGroupIdx of the EPS Master group. |
SNMPv2-SMIUnsigned32 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.6.1.1 |
|
protectEpsMasterMapSlaveIdx
This index defines the EPS Slave group that is bound with
the Master group that is defined by protectEpsMasterMapMasterIdx. It is equal to the protectGroupIdx of the EPS Slave Group,hence all Slave groups that are bound… |
SNMPv2-SMIUnsigned32 Textual Convention: SNMPv2-SMIUnsigned32 Unsigned32Type Constraints: range: 0..4294967295 |
.1.3.6.1.4.1.164.6.2.72.6.1.2 |
|
protectEpsMasterMapParam
This is a dummy object.
|
Integer32 Textual Convention: COPS-PR-SPPIInteger32 Integer32Type Constraints: range: -2147483648..2147483647 |
.1.3.6.1.4.1.164.6.2.72.6.1.3 |